  • Patent number: 11779030
    Abstract: A caramel is provided comprising a solid plant fat and an amount of water less than 10 wt %. The caramel exhibits a chewy texture when consumed but is yet depositable. The caramel is thus advantageously used in a confection. In addition to the caramel, the confection may comprise a crisp component. Methods of making the confection are also provided.

  • Patent number: 10842167
    Abstract: There is provided a cutter or mold having at least one sidewall defining a cavity, wherein the cavity draft angle varies. In some embodiments, the cutter may also include a base, i.e., the cutter can be a mold. The cutter or mold exhibits better release properties of food products molded or cut therewith than conventional cutters or molds having no cavity draft angle, or a uniform cavity draft angle. Rotary cutting wheels, that in some embodiments may be ultrasonically activated, as well as systems incorporating the cutters or molds are also provided, as are methods of forming food products using the cutters or molds.

  • Patent number: 10010107
    Abstract: The present disclosure describes an ultrasonic rotary molding system that is used to form edible compositions or food products as they move along a conveyor belt. The food products are formed by an ultrasonic rotary wheel that includes one or more cutting tools that cut, and perhaps three dimensionally mold, food product strips. The system may include a movable backing plate that is located below the point where the ultrasonic rotary wheel cuts the food product strips. The movable backing plate may be spring loaded and it may exert force upwards against the conveyor belt and in turn against the food product.
